Early Detection of Coronavirus
The most important factor in detecting the coronavirus is to recognize the symptoms early. Common symptoms of COVID-19 include fever, dry cough, fatigue, and difficulty breathing. Other less common symptoms include sore throat, chills, and loss of smell or taste. It is important to note that not everyone who has the virus will experience all of these symptoms.
It is important to remember that the virus can spread through contact with an infected person, even if they do not have any symptoms. That is why it is essential to practice social distancing and good hygiene to help prevent the spread of the virus.
Recognizing the Signs
If you experience any of the symptoms listed above, it is important to seek medical attention as soon as possible. Early diagnosis and treatment are crucial for managing the virus and preventing further spread.
Additionally, it is important to be aware of any contact you may have had with someone who has been diagnosed with the virus. If you have had close contact with someone who has tested positive for COVID-19, it is important to be tested as soon as possible.
